f19ebde9774b8c7117197f521d2ca311756161f6,deepchem/utils/test/test_api.py,TestAPI,test_singletask_rf_ECFP_regression_API,#TestAPI#,103
Before Change
complex_featurizers = []
input_transforms = []
output_transforms = ["normalize"]
task_type = "regression"
model_params = {"batch_size": 5}
model_name = "rf_regressor"
input_file = "example.csv"
tasks = ["log-solubility"]
self._create_model(splittype, compound_featurizers, complex_featurizers, input_transforms,
output_transforms, task_type, model_params, model_name,
input_file=input_file, tasks=tasks)
def test_singletask_rf_RDKIT_descriptor_regression_API(self):
Test of singletask RF RDKIT-descriptor regression API.
After Change
return train_dataset, test_dataset
def test_singletask_rf_ECFP_regression_API(self):
Test of singletask RF ECFP regression API.
splittype = "scaffold"
compound_featurizers = [CircularFingerprint(size=1024)]
complex_featurizers = []
input_transforms = []
output_transforms = ["normalize"]
model_params = {"batch_size": 5}
task_types = {"log-solubility": "regression"}
input_file = "example.csv"
train_dataset, test_dataset = self._featurize_train_test_split(splittype, compound_featurizers,
complex_featurizers, input_transforms,
output_transforms, input_file, task_types.keys())
model_params["data_shape"] = train_dataset.get_data_shape()
from sklearn.ensemble import RandomForestRegressor
model = SklearnModel(task_types, model_params, model_instance=RandomForestRegressor())
self._create_model(train_dataset, test_dataset, model)
def test_singletask_rf_RDKIT_descriptor_regression_API(self):
Test of singletask RF RDKIT-descriptor regression API.
In pattern: SUPERPATTERN
Frequency: 3
Non-data size: 17
Instances
Project Name: deepchem/deepchem
Commit Name: f19ebde9774b8c7117197f521d2ca311756161f6
Time: 2016-02-01
Author: evan.n.feinberg@gmail.com
File Name: deepchem/utils/test/test_api.py
Class Name: TestAPI
Method Name: test_singletask_rf_ECFP_regression_API
Project Name: deepchem/deepchem
Commit Name: f19ebde9774b8c7117197f521d2ca311756161f6
Time: 2016-02-01
Author: evan.n.feinberg@gmail.com
File Name: deepchem/utils/test/test_api.py
Class Name: TestAPI
Method Name: test_singletask_rf_ECFP_regression_API
Project Name: deepchem/deepchem
Commit Name: f19ebde9774b8c7117197f521d2ca311756161f6
Time: 2016-02-01
Author: evan.n.feinberg@gmail.com
File Name: deepchem/utils/test/test_api.py
Class Name: TestAPI
Method Name: test_singletask_mlp_NNScore_regression_API
Project Name: deepchem/deepchem
Commit Name: f19ebde9774b8c7117197f521d2ca311756161f6
Time: 2016-02-01
Author: evan.n.feinberg@gmail.com
File Name: deepchem/utils/test/test_api.py
Class Name: TestAPI
Method Name: test_singletask_rf_RDKIT_descriptor_regression_API